WebNov 30, 2024 · The rule against bias ensures fair procedure by excluding decision-makers who are tainted by bias. Under the rule, actual bias is disqualifying even though it is prohibitively difficult to establish. Moreover, certain interests, whether financial [xv] or non-financial, [xvi] can automatically disqualify a decision-maker. WebJul 4, 2024 · Rule against perpetuity is the rule which is against a transfer making them inalienable for an indefinite period or forever. Where a property is transferred in such a way that it becomes non-transferable in future for an indefinite period, the property is tied up forever. This disposition would be a transfer in perpetuity.
